Fear (Verb)
Meaning 1
Be afraid or scared of; be frightened of; "I fear the winters in Moscow"; "We should not fear the Communists!".
Classification
Verbs of feeling.

Meaning 2
Regard with feelings of respect and reverence; consider hallowed or exalted or be in awe of; "Fear God as your father"; "We venerate genius".
Classification
Verbs of feeling.

Meaning 3
Be afraid or feel anxious or apprehensive about a possible or probable situation or event; "I fear she might get aggressive".
Classification
Verbs of feeling.

Meaning 4
Be sorry; used to introduce an unpleasant statement; "I fear I won't make it to your wedding party".
Classification
Verbs of feeling.
Meaning 5
Be uneasy or apprehensive about; "I fear the results of the final exams".
Classification
Verbs of feeling.
